In the holiday home, one of the walls is decorated with an embroidery - a piece of history - and we receive a lot of questions about it. It is a so-called Kapitulationstæppe (Capitulation rug), which belongs to the homeowner's father. It was made by Louise Puck after the war, as a reminder of the occupation (all black) and the liberation on May 5th - the German capitulation. Similar embroideries have hung in many Danish homes in the past. At the National Museum, they have 20 different ones with reference to and from different places in Denmark. PLACES TO VISIT IN THE AREA: A short distance from the holiday home you will find Farm Fun, one of the area's best playgrounds for both big and small. Also visit Råbjerg Mile, Denmark's largest hiking dune, or go on an excursion to the North Sea Oceanarium in Hirtshals, where you can experience lots of sea animals and playful seals. The Eagle Santuary in Tversted is also worth a visit. Here you can learn more about the large birds of prey and experience them up close. A visit to Skagen should also be on your holiday bucket list. Grenen, Denmark's outermost tip, where the two seas Kattegat and Skagerrak meet, is of course a MUST. Treat yourselves to a ride with "Sandormen" (tractor with wagon), it will be one of the highlights of the day. At Kystmuseet (the Coastal Museum) and at Den Tilsandede Kirke (the Sanded Church), you can learn more about how life was in Skagen many years ago. Listen and read i.a. the serious and exciting stories of the sand drift in the area. End the day with a large ice cream from one of Skagen's many ice cream parlors.
